Must-Have Accessories for Gamers
When it comes to gaming, having the right accessories can make a big difference in both your performance and your comfort. Let’s dive into some must-have items that every gamer should consider to enhance their experience.
1. Ergonomic Gaming Chair: A good gaming chair is essential for long sessions. Look for one with adjustable height, lumbar support, and breathable material. You want something that keeps you comfortable and helps maintain good posture.
2. High-Quality Mouse and Mouse Pad: An ergonomic mouse with a comfortable grip can reduce wrist strain. A large mouse pad adds extra space for movement, which is especially helpful in fast-paced games. Some even come with wrist support!
3. Mechanical Keyboard: Not only are they satisfying to type on, but a mechanical keyboard can also improve your gaming response time. Plus, there are plenty of customizable options that let you choose the feel and sound that works for you.
4. Headset with Good Sound: A quality headset enhances your gaming experience with immersive sound. Look for one with a good microphone, so you can easily communicate with your teammates without straining.
Tips for Choosing the Right Products
Choosing the right ergonomic gaming accessories can feel overwhelming with so many options out there. But don’t worry! A few simple tips can help you find what you need to level up your health while you game.
First, think about comfort. Look for accessories with adjustable features so you can customize them to fit your body perfectly. Consider items like chairs with lumbar support and keyboards with adjustable heights. Feeling good while you game is key!
Next, pay attention to material. Go for breathable fabrics and materials that have a little give, especially for chairs and mouse pads. This will keep you cool and comfortable during those longer gaming sessions. Plus, durable materials last longer, which saves you money in the long run!
Don’t forget to check the reviews! Other gamers often share the good, the bad, and everything in between about how well a product performs. Look for feedback specifically on comfort and support. This can give you better insight into what really works.
Finally, if possible, try before you buy. Many retail stores have display models for you to check out. Take a few minutes to sit in a chair or test a mouse. Making sure you feel good about your choice can make all the difference in your gaming experience!
Transform Your Setup for Better Comfort
When it comes to gaming, comfort is key. You want to be able to lose yourself in your favorite games without worrying about neck pain or wrist fatigue. That’s why investing in ergonomic gaming accessories is a game-changer. They’re designed to support your body and make those long gaming sessions more enjoyable.
Start with a good gaming chair. Look for one that offers lumbar support and adjustable settings so it fits your body perfectly. An adjustable chair lets you sit at the right height, reducing strain on your back. Plus, many of them have comfy armrests that help take pressure off your shoulders.
Next, don’t forget about your desk setup. An ergonomic desk mat can really change the game. It provides cushioning for your wrists while you’re typing or gaming, which is a must if you're gaming for hours. Pair that with an adjustable keyboard tray to keep your arms in a natural position. You’ll be surprised at how much of a difference it can make!
Mouse choice also matters. Look for a mouse that's designed to reduce hand strain, like those with a shape that fits your grip or features customizable buttons. This little tweak can keep your hands comfy, even in the heat of battle.
Lastly, consider a good monitor setup. The right monitor height can minimize neck strain, so make sure you’re looking straight ahead while you play. Using a monitor stand is an easy fix to get it just right. With these changes, you'll feel the benefits in your gameplay and overall well-being!
